Key Features

The feature set of Kentha is extensive, but the following highlights are what truly separate it from standard WordPress themes. Each feature is designed to serve the unique needs of music-focused websites.

  • Real-Time Audio Spectrum Analyzer: This is the flagship feature. The player includes a visualizer that reacts to the audio in real time, offering both single and double-layer spectrum analysis. It transforms listening into an active, visual experience. Note that this currently works with MP3 files hosted on your own domain and requires desktop browsers like Chrome or Firefox.
  • Non-Stop Music Player with Ajax Page Load: The music does not stop when a visitor navigates to a new page. The integrated Ajax loading keeps the audio playing seamlessly, allowing users to browse your discography, events, or shop without interruption.
  • WooCommerce Compatibility: The theme supports the WooCommerce plugin, enabling you to sell digital MP3s, physical albums, and merchandise. It includes shortcodes for “Buy Now” links and even allows you to add tracks to the cart directly from the playlist or player interface.
  • Full-Page Video and Photo Backgrounds: You can set a video background for the entire website or for individual pages, albums, or blog posts. The feature includes a fade-out effect on scroll for better readability and a fallback image option for mobile devices.
  • Interactive Material Design Cards: Archive items like tracklists, playlists, and artist lineups are displayed as interactive cards with a liquid animation effect. These cards can function as mini-players, complete with time-skip functionality for podcasts.
  • Drag and Drop Page Builder: The theme bundles WP Bakery Page Builder (formerly Visual Composer) along with a suite of custom shortcodes. You can build carousels, event lists, booking forms, galleries, and more without touching code.
  • Super Customizable Options: Using the native WordPress Customizer, you get access to 10+ color pickers, 4 Google Font pickers, custom logo upload, pagination controls, background settings, and two different menu designs.
  • Automated Setup and Updates: The Theme Core plugin guides you through installation of plugins and demo content. The included Envato Market plugin allows for one-click automatic theme updates, ensuring you stay current with bug fixes and compatibility patches.
  • Extensive Documentation and Support: QantumThemes provides a searchable online Knowledge Base, video tutorials with spoken instructions, and a 24/7 helpdesk system.

Technical Details & Compatibility

Understanding the technical requirements is crucial before making a purchase. This theme is built for WordPress and relies on several key plugins to deliver its functionality.

Version and Updates: The current version is 4.9, with the latest update released in January 2026. The changelog shows consistent updates, including fixes for security issues, WooCommerce compatibility, and Elementor integration. This is a strong signal that the developer is actively maintaining the product.

Page Builder: The theme includes WP Bakery Page Builder, which is a premium drag-and-drop builder. It also offers compatibility with Elementor, as evidenced by the recent updates for Elementor 3.33 and 3.26. This gives you flexibility in choosing your preferred page building interface.

E-commerce: Full support for WooCommerce is included, with recent updates ensuring compatibility with WooCommerce 9. The theme allows for direct cart additions from playlists and album pages, bypassing the standard product page flow.

Browser and Device Support: The theme is responsive and has been tested on Android and iOS devices. The real-time spectrum analyzer is a notable exception — it currently only works on desktop versions of Chrome and Firefox, and it requires the MP3 files to be hosted on the same domain as your WordPress installation.

Multisite: It is important to note that this theme is not compatible with WordPress Multisite installations. If you plan to run a network of sites, this may not be the right choice.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Kentha compatible with the latest version of WooCommerce?

Yes. The theme is actively maintained to ensure compatibility with the latest versions of WooCommerce. The changelog includes specific updates for WooCommerce 9 and ongoing template updates. You can confidently use this theme to build a music store with the current WooCommerce plugin.

Does the music player keep playing when I navigate to a different page?

Yes. This is one of the core features of the theme. The integrated Ajax Page Load system allows the site to fetch new content without a full page reload, which keeps the audio playing uninterrupted. This creates a seamless browsing experience for your visitors.

Can I sell my music directly from the album page without setting up separate product pages?

Absolutely. The theme includes a quick function that allows you to add the playlist of an existing album to any WooCommerce product. You can also enable direct add-to-cart functionality from the album page itself, allowing users to purchase tracks without leaving the discography view.
